The Wilderness Treatment Center in Montana is a 60 day licensed, residential chemical dependency treatment program for young adult men ages 14 to 24. It combines a conventional 30 day inpatient stay with a 16-21 day wilderness expedition.The two components and length of stay allow Wilderness Treatment Center graduates to be farther in the recovery process than those leaving a 28 day program.

Transitions of Galveston Island in Texas is a 9-to-12 month 12-Step-based continuing care program for young adult men 18 and older. Our extended care includes ongoing work involving the 12 Steps combined with transitional living skills and therapy when required. We are a community designed to help young men transition from residential treatment centers, drug and alcohol rehabilitation centers, wilderness programs, and therapeutic boarding schools. Sheepgate Services (SGS) provides monitoring services across the nation for people in recovery from substance abuse and addiction. Monitoring addresses the long-term needs and challenges of transition. Whether from the structure of treatment into everyday living or moving from one supportive environment into a new area. We see this as a significant resource to clients and families transitioning into the activities of daily living.
